The Free Step for Body Fitness: Walking Towards Wellness
Even though diet and exercise plans can be hard to follow, walking is the easiest and most affordable way to improve your health. You read that right—walking. Doing this apparently unimportant thing can help your health in a lot of ways. Almost anyone can fit walking into their daily routine because it is low-impact. It's great for both beginners and exercise experts because you don't need any special gear or training to do it.
Why Walking Is the Ultimate Free Step for Body Fitness
1: Accessibility: Walking only needs a good pair of shoes, not an expensive gym ticket or complicated exercise gear. You can walk around your area, in parks, or even at home on a treadmill.

3: Weight Management: Walking every day can help you lose weight and burn calories. Along with a healthy diet, it can help you lose weight quickly and effectively.
4: Improved Cardiovascular Health: Walking makes your heart stronger, lowers your chance of heart disease and high blood pressure, and makes your blood flow better.
5: Enhanced Mental Well-being: Spending time outside and walking improves your happiness, lowers your stress, and makes your mind clearer. It's a healthy way to deal with stress and sadness.
Incorporating Walking into Your Daily Routine
After learning about all the great benefits of walking, the next thing you should do is make it a daily habit. If you want to make walking a regular part of your life, here are some useful tips:
Set Realistic Goals: Start with a time that you can handle, like 15 to 20 minutes a day, and slowly add more time as your energy grows.
Find a Walking Buddy: Walking with a family member or friend not only makes it more fun, but it also keeps you responsible, which helps you stick to your routine.
Track Your Progress: Track your steps with a fitness watch or an app on your phone. Keeping track of your progress keeps you going and gives you a sense of success.
explore Nature: If you can, pick walking paths that take you right into nature. The peace and quiet of nature makes the experience better and adds to the mental health benefits.
